Grandma's Pecan Dessert

A warm and comforting dessert filled with rich flavors and nostalgia, perfect for family gatherings and special occasions.

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Total Time 45 minutes
Course Dessert, Sweet
Cuisine American
Servings 9 pieces
Calories 250 kcal

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ients

  • 1 cup pecans, chopped Use fresh pecans for the best flavor.
  • 1 cup sugar Classic sweetener that balances the flavors.
  • 1 cup flour Serves as the base for structure.
  • 1 cup butter, softened Real butter is recommended for best results.
  • 2 pieces eggs Helps bind the ingredients together.
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ract Enhances the overall flavor.
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t Balances the sweetness.
  • 1 teaspoon baking powder Helps the dessert rise.

Instructions
 

Preparation

  •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
  • In a mixing bowl, cream together the softened but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
  • Add the e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ition.
  • Stir in the vanilla extract.
  • In a separate bowl, combine the flour, salt, and baking powder.
  • Gradually add the dry ingredients to the wet mixture, folding gently until just combined.
  • Fold in the chopped pecans.
  • Pour the batter into a greased 9x9 inch baking dish and spread it evenly.

Baking

  • Bake in the preheated oven for 25-30 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ted in the center comes out clean.
  • Let cool in the pan before cutting into squares.

Notes

Feel free to experiment by adding cinnamon or nutmeg for extra flavor. Serve warm with vanilla ice cream or whipped cream for a delightful contrast.
